Pre-Monsoon Storms in Tripura Cause Two Deaths and Extensive Damage

Severe pre-monsoon storms in Tripura over the past 48 hours have caused two deaths, including a five-year-old child, and injured four others. The storms damaged nearly 4,000 houses, destroyed 180 huts, and disrupted power infrastructure by damaging 129 electric poles. The state government has released Rs 79.59 lakh in interim relief and set up four relief camps, which have since closed as residents returned home. The India Meteorological Department forecasts continued heavy rainfall in parts of the state.
